Transaction edd5383c3dbac86d6afb9d3613ab13dad81c967429d2c42d4a9f070f20dcbf10
1 Input
1 Output
-
edd5383c3dbac86d6afb9d3613ab13dad81c967429d2c42d4a9f070f20dcbf10:0
- value
- 1286630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0686f23916bff6a559fa8cc8d0afca99551dada3 OP_EQUAL
- address
- 32HXdvJxsApdf5ekQhnMhLYn53sQh5Yg4x